python2中進行Base64編碼和解碼 python3不太一樣:因為3.x中字符都為unicode編碼,而b64encode函數的參數為byte類型,所以必須先轉碼。 ...
base 原理 base 就是對二進制數據進行編碼,比如我有 字節的二進制數據,然后每 個字節分為一組,也就是一組有 bit 個字節由 位二進制數組成 ,然后把這個 bit分為 組,也就是每一組有 個bit。其實說白了base 就是將二進制數據每 個bit分為一組, 個bit就是 位二進制的數,最大的是 ,對應十進制就是 ,也就是 位二進制數能夠表示 個字符。 比如 位二進制數是 那么對應的就是 ...
2020-06-27 10:06 0 708 推薦指數:
python2中進行Base64編碼和解碼 python3不太一樣:因為3.x中字符都為unicode編碼,而b64encode函數的參數為byte類型,所以必須先轉碼。 ...
base64 是經常使用的一種加密方式,在 Python 中有專門的庫支持。 本文主要介紹在 Python2 和 Python3 中的使用區別: 在 Python2 環境: 在 Python3 環境: Python3 中有一些區別,因為 Python3 中字符都是 unicode 編碼 ...
base64模塊是用來作base64編碼解碼的。這種編碼方式在電子郵件中是很常見的。它可以把不能作為文本顯示的二進制數據編碼為可顯示的文本信息。編碼后的文本大小會增大1/3。這里主要介紹一下base64的8個方法(encode, decode, encodestring ...
b'aGVsbG8gd29ybGQ='b'hello world'hello world base64更改編碼表: 標准base64編碼:aGVsbG8gd29ybGQ=修改base64編碼:iUdCjUS1yM9IjUY=hello world ...
0x00 Base64簡介 0x01 常用場景舉例 0x02 編、解碼流程 0x03 Python中Base64編碼與解碼 0x00 Base64簡介 我們知道在計算機中任何數據都是按ascii碼存儲的,而ascii碼的128~255之間的值是不可見字符。而在網絡上交 ...
在一些項目中,接口的報文是通過base64加密傳輸的,所以在進行接口自動化時,需要對所傳的參數進行base64編碼,對拿到的響應報文進行解碼; str(源字符串)--str(加密后)--str(解密) Python 2 將 strings 處理為原生的 bytes 類型 ...
/== Python中將圖片轉base64 Python中將base64轉為opencv的Mat格式 ...
使用python3的base64編解碼實現字符串的簡易加密解密 引言: 在一些項目中,接口的報文是通過base64加密傳輸的,所以在進行接口自動化時,需要對所傳的參數進行base64編碼,對拿到的響應報文進行解碼; Base64編碼是一種“防君子不防小人”的編碼方式。廣泛應用 ...